Situation:
The quiet, residential hamlet of Clearbrook is on the South-west edge of Dartmoor and is perfectly situated for walking, cycling or riding in the valley of the River Meavy. It has a village hall and the popular local pub, both meeting points for the local community. The Skylark Pub provides uninterrupted views across the Moorland, and ample public parking. Clearbrook is so named because of the Clear Brook that rises to the east of the Hamlet and is situated just of the A386, only 5 miles from Derriford Hospital and approximately 8 miles from Plymouth City Centre. In the nearby ancient market town of Tavistock (9miles) is the Pre-school to Post 16 college of Mount Kelly School and Tavistock Community College. Yelverton, Meavy and Buckland Monachorum all have primary schools and are in close proximity.
